  • Patent number: 12249041
    Abstract: Described are techniques for oblique image rectification. The techniques include receiving an original image depicting an oblique view of a circular object and pre-processing the original image into an edge image. The techniques further include generating, by a machine learning model based on the edge image, a heatmap including an ellipse formed by the oblique view of the circular object. The techniques further include computing ellipse parameters describing the ellipse of the heatmap. The techniques further include performing, using the ellipse parameters, an affine transformation on the original image to generate a rectified image, where the rectified image converts the ellipse to a circle.

  • Patent number: 12245530
    Abstract: A ring-shaped heater, system, and method to gradually change the conductance of the phase change memory through a concentric ring-shaped heater. The system may include a phase change memory. The phase change memory may include a bottom electrode. The phase change memory may also include a ring-shaped heater patterned on top of the bottom electrode, the ring-shaped heater including: a plurality of concentric conductive heating layers, and a plurality of insulator spacers, where each insulator spacer separates each conductive heating layer. The phase change memory may also include a phase change material proximately connected to the ring-shaped heater. The phase change memory may also include a top electrode proximately connected to the phase change material.

  • Patent number: 12242362
    Abstract: A computer-implemented method, a computer program product, and a computer system for data sharding and topology alterations for disaster recovery preparation. A computer system estimates time needed to copy a data store of a data center that is assumed offline. A computer system determines whether the time needed is greater than a recovery time objective (RTO). A computer system creates a data shard for the data store, in response to determining that the time needed is greater than the RTO. Prior to the data center being offline, a computer system alters a current topology of the data store in a network connecting multiple data centers, by copying the data shard to a destination data center that does not contain the data store in the current topology, where, with an altered topology, the RTO is met in an event of the data center being offline.

  • Patent number: 12240753
    Abstract: A micro-electromechanical device and method of manufacture are disclosed. A sacrificial layer is formed on a silicon substrate. A metal layer is formed on a top surface of the sacrificial layer. Soft magnetic material is electrolessly deposited on the metal layer to manufacture the micro-electromechanical device. The sacrificial layer is removed to produce a metal beam separated from the silicon substrate by a space.
